The Amount Of Time Is Going out! Consider These 9 Ways To Modification Your System Software Reactor

Nearly all modern pcs, smart phones and other digital gadgets call for functioning units to operate programs and also offer individual interfaces. They additionally use all of them to manage input as well as result.

The operating system handles the CPU’s memory, communicating along with equipment tools as well as carrying out device contacts us to treatments. Plans implement in a secured mode, changing command to the bit merely when needed.

An os supplies an interface between computer as well as software application. It manages your personal computer’s mind and reports and also ensures that your courses run properly. It also executes lots of various other functionalities, including organizing reports into directory sites and dealing with the storage space tools to which they are connected.

It tracks the volume of time a specific plan or even method has actually invested using processor resources and/or various other device resources, including moment or even input/output devices. It then makes a decision when to offer an additional system a chance to utilize these information, avoiding one application from monopolizing the CPU as well as making it possible for multitasking.

It keeps files of the areas of reports and their condition (active, pending or deleted) as well as organizes all of them in to a documents device for reliable use. It likewise regulates the course in between the operating system and also any sort of equipment tool attached to the computer via a chauffeur, like a computer mouse or even laser printer.

An operating unit functions as an interface in between software and hardware. It helps with interaction between requests as well as the device components atmosphere, that makes them a lot more appealing and straightforward.

The device likewise manages input/output procedures to and from exterior units such as hard drives, ink-jet printers and also dial-up slots. It takes note of details regarding reports as well as directories, featuring their area, uses and also standing. It additionally enables users to communicate with the pc device with a standard collection of instructions called system calls.

Various other functions consist of time-sharing multiple procedures to ensure that various systems can use the same CPU; taking care of disturbs that treatments make to acquire a processor chip’s interest; as well as managing key moment by taking note of what parts reside in make use of, when and by whom. The body also provides error spotting assistances via the creation of dumping grounds, traces, and also mistake messages.

When a computer system is activated, it needs to have to fill some initial data as well as guidelines into its own major memory. This is actually called booting.

The primary step of booting is actually to power up the CPU. When this is actually performed, it begins carrying out instructions. It begins with the Power-On Self-Test (MESSAGE) which is a brief collection of commands.

It after that discovers a non-volatile storage that is actually configured as a bootable device through the system firmware (UEFI or BIOS). If the biographies may not locate such a gadget, it will attempt too from a various place in the purchase specified through the UEFI configuration food selection. At that point it will certainly bring the system software shoes loading machine report, which is often OS-specific and loads an operating body piece into moment.

Memory administration
Running devices utilize mind management procedures to designate moment rooms for plans and reports, manage all of them while carrying out, and also liberate space when the treatment is ended up. They likewise avoid course infections coming from influencing other procedures by imposing accessibility approvals as well as protecting delicate records along with the mind defense scheme.

They deal with online mind through associating digital deals with of system information with blocks of physical storage referred to as frames. When a plan makes an effort to access a virtual webpage that is not in memory, it sets off a memory mistake event, which needs the OS to produce the framework coming from secondary storage space and also update its own webpage dining table.

Expert memory administration decreases the lot of these swap occasions by utilizing paging algorithms to lower interior fragmentation as well as a page substitute protocol. This lowers the moment it requires to come back a webpage coming from hard drive back in to mind.

Safety and security
Modern functioning bodies possess built-in safety and security components to defend versus malware, rejection of service attacks, barrier overruns and also other dangers. These feature consumer authentication, file encryption as well as firewall softwares.

User authentication verifies a consumer’s identification just before allowing all of them to operate a program. It matches up biometric records like finger prints or retina scans to a database and only gives access if the details fits.

Surveillance features may additionally restrict a system’s accessibility to particular documents or even directory sites. These may be utilized to restrain tunneling infections, for example, or prevent a system from reviewing security password reports. Various system software take these steps in different ways. Fedora, for example, enables new bit attributes as they come to be accessible and turns off tradition functionality that has actually undergone exploits. This is actually understood as hardening.

Leave a Reply

Your email address will not be published. Required fields are marked *